Organisational Structure
A vital partnership was created when the departments of Horticultural Science and Crop Science and the Horticultural Research Institute of Ontario (HRIO) became the Department of Plant Agriculture of the University of Guelph, Ontario.
HRIO consists of one central research unit and two branch locations. The headquarters are in Vineland Station, located on the south shore of Lake Ontario west of St.Catharines. The two branch locations are the Simcoe Research Station near the north shore of Lake Erie and the Muck Crops Research Stations near Bradford, in the Holland Marsh north of Toronto. The Vineland Station complex houses the central common services for the whole Institute: administration and accounting, library services, laboratories and engineering expertise for research projects.
The Institute provides applied research and services for the production, evaluation, handling and storage of horticultural produces including fruits, vegetables and ornamentals.
